Newb here - on my second batch of chickens with my SS Bradley.  This time leg quarters - last time whole chicks. 

Question - I have a large amount of grease running out of the bottom of the smoker box.  Looks like the drip tray has very little in it.  Also looks like the deflector plate (or whatever you call it) is funneling dripping onto the wall of the box, and it is running down past the front corner of the drip tray into the bottom of the box.  Anyone else have this issue?  Should I drill holes in the trough of the deflector plate to encourage more drippings straight down on the tray?

gdoily,

Do you have the "v" pan installed correctly? It should funnel down towards the water bowl. My first smoke I had it upside down.

Got to agree with the sparkler on the V tray.  Not totally impossible for it to leak some out the left and right side (middle of V tray) especially for chickens that are quite filled with liquid.  Also check the hole in the middle where the goo is suppose to drip down into the bowl.  It can get clogged as well.
